Bryte and Broderick Community Action Network Inc.

In 2007, the Bryte and Broderick Community Action Network (BBCAN) was formed by a group of concerned residents with the support of the City of West Sacramento to take on projects in the northern part of the city. The goal was to improve the quality of life in the Bryte and Broderick neighborhoods, which have been historically under served. In 2009, BBCAN received its incorporation as a 501(c)(3) non-profit organization. In 2011, BBCAN received the Civic Leadership Award for Community from the City of West Sacramento.

Mission

The Bryte and Broderick Community Action Network (BBCAN) implements and supports programs and projects to meet the aspirations of our diverse community by working with the City, non-profit and faith-based organizations, schools, and businesses toward sustaining a healthy, informed, and engaged community.
